What does a marketing manager do. 7 min read. Creative marketing managers primarily direct and lead both the design and production of marketing audio and visual materials. The managers establish and implement the design and format processes and standards in producing high quality and consistent results. What does a marketing project manager do? A marketing project manager oversees the marketing manager experience and leads a project from the initial brainstorming and research phase, straight through implementation or production, and on to debriefing and reporting.
